Chipmaker AMD rolled out the Ryzen 9 9950X3D2 Dual Edition processor, introducing dual 3D V-Cache on a desktop CPU and designed it for developers, content creators, and PC gamers who need faster performance.

The processor features 16 cores and 32 threads, with boost speeds of up to 5.6 GHz and a base clock of 4.3 GHz. It comes with a total of 208MB cache, one of the largest on a desktop chip, designed to reduce lag and speed up demanding workloads such as video editing, 3D rendering, and game development.

“I’m excited to introduce the Ryzen 9 9950X3D2 Dual Edition, the world’s first desktop processor with AMD 3D V-Cache on both chiplets, delivering an incredible 208MB of on-chip memory,” said Jack Huynh, senior vice president and general manager, Computing and Graphics Group, AMD. “This is the next evolution, and with a simple drop-in upgrade on AM5, we’re delivering the absolute best performance for world-class gaming and content creation.”

Built on “Zen 5” architecture using a 4nm process, the chip uses second-generation 3D V-Cache technology placed beneath the processor cores. This design helps manage heat better and sustain higher speeds for longer periods, improving efficiency in heavy workloads.

The Ryzen 9 9950X3D2 also shows performance gains of around 5%-8% in creator tools such as DaVinci Resolve and Blender, as well as in large code builds using Unreal Engine and Chromium.

The chip is designed to handle complex tasks like compiling large codebases, running simulations, and processing large datasets by keeping more data closer to the cores, reducing bottlenecks.

The processor has a thermal design power (TDP) of 200W and is priced at $899. It is available through retailers and pre-built systems, including the Alienware Area-51 Desktop.
